- The Suffering Church (100ad-313ad)
- Struggles from within
- Jewish Problems
- Ebionites
- the law of Moses was binding on Christians
- denied the divine nature of Christ
- adoptionism (spirit came on Jesus @ baptism)
- Jewish Gnostics
- Matter is evil
- Spirit is good
- God Cannot come into contact with matter
- Jesus only appeared to be man
- Struggles with Paganism
- Mystery Religions
- Cult of Isis
- Emphasis on Death & Resurrection
- Cult of Mithras (1500 BC)
- Savior-god born December 25th
- Virgin born, witnessed by shepherds
- cleansed by the blood of a bull
- out of darkness into newness of life
- redeemed by the blood
- Struggles with Rome
- Localized persecutions
- Nero - 64AD
- Trajan - 98-117AD
- Given opportunity to recant
- After 3x, executed
- Christians were not to be sought
- Marcus Aurelius - 161-180AD
- Confessions under torture
- Espionage
- Encouraged mobs to attack Christians
- Decius - 249-251AD
- Empire-wide Persecutions
- 248 was the 1000th anniversary of the founding of Rome
- Traditionalism was revived
- Valerian - 253-260AD
- Diocletian - 285-305AD
- Edict to destroy all Christian Buildings
- Edict to torture Bishops, Elders, and non-recanting Christians
- All copies of the Scripture were to be destroyed
- Councils of the Early Church
- Nicea - 325ad
- Arianism
- Docetism
- Ebionism
- Constantinople - 381ad
- Arianism
- Apollinarianism
- co-equal, co-substantial, co-eternal
- Ephesus - 431ad
- Chalcedon - 451ad
- Jesus had two natures unmixed, unchanged, unconfused

- 4th Lateran Council
- Affirmed the 7 sacraments
- Baptism
- Communion / Eucharist
- Penance / Confession>
- Matrimony / Holy Orders
- Confirmation
- Extreme Unction / Last Rites
- Affirmed the Pope as Vicar of Christ
- Affirmed Transubstantiation
- Transubstantiation - Roman Catholic
- Con-substantiation - Luther
- In, with, through
- [Prego version]
- Mystical View - Calvin
- Memorial View - Zwingli
- A remembrance of christ

- Anabaptist Distinctives
- Baptism for Believers only
- Church Discipline (the ban)
- Lords Supper for Believers Only
- Separation from the World
- Office of Pastor
- Relationship……
- Pietistic Distinctive
- bible Study in Small Groups
- Met with Pastor to discuss sermon
- Practiced the priesthood of believes
- Christianity is to be lived out
- Conduct of believers in Conflict
- Training of Minsters should address life
- Preaching that touches both Faith adn Practice
